Present: the managing director, finance director, and operations director of Halverlyn Group. The board was briefed on the proposed joint venture with Tresmond Industrial to manufacture the Arclade range near Fenngate. Discussion covered capital contributions (split 55/45), governance rights, and an exit mechanism after year five. Legal due diligence is two weeks from completion. The finance director was asked to stress-test demand assumptions before the next session. The confidential note that follows records the agreed negotiating position.

internal memo for tagef-hadup: Gross margin on Ulaath came in at 15 percent against a plan of 5 percent. Only 7 of the 120 pilot accounts renewed Ulaath, so a churn review is set for October 15.

**Q: A customer lost access to their Vramscope profiling dashboard — what now?**

Happens more than you'd think. Vramscope (our GPU memory profiler) ties dashboards to a local workspace vault, so if they wiped their machine or switched laptops, the saved traces look gone. They're not — point them at the workspace restore flow in Settings. If the vault refuses to unlock, escalate to tier two, who will walk them through re-keying. For our internal demo workspace, the restore flow accepts the passphrase below.

vault phrase of yaduf-yajop = lamath-kelix-aldion-zorius-ulaox-eliax-gorox-norok-fenael-fenath-julael-pelius-belius-druion

# Log sampling for the Wrennet notification service
# This service emits roughly 40k log lines per minute at peak, so we
# sample INFO at 5% and keep WARN/ERROR at 100%. If support needs full
# traces for an incident, flip sample_rate to 1.0 for no more than one
# hour — the sink fills quickly. Sampled logs are written to the store below.

replica DSN, yadup-hahig: mongodb://gilys_svc:Mx@db-5f8f.norvasoft.internal:5432/eliion

## Runbook: Ledgerline ORM refactor

We're peeling queries out of the old Hexmantle ORM one module at a time, so for a while both the legacy mapper and the new query layer run side by side. That's intentional — don't delete the shim until the billing module is migrated. If reads look stale, check that both layers point at the same replica. Note the new layer connects directly rather than through the ORM's pooled session, so it needs its own database credential, set on the line below.

vault entry, hafog-bahof: COURIER_KEY5=0000b